Protecting the planet


Dealing with waste is currently a hot topic here in the news, so we at Fresh we are 

considering ways of using less plastics in our products.This is particularly difficult when we 

need water holding materials whether floral foam or cellophane.We can arrange flowers in a 

glass vase so it may be reused after the flowers have died. Requests for minimal packaging

 can be satisfied with natural fibre ribbons being used for bows instead of the waterproof 

florist's ribbons we regularly use.

Flowers for sympathy and respect











A few casket spray designs in varying shades and flowers. As a final tribute there are no rules when using flowers to show your love and respect when a person passes.
Flowers are often chosen because the deceased loved a certain flower such as red roses or daffodils. 

Often colours are chosen to reflect a personality, strong bright blooms or softer more feminine shades. 

It always surprises me when pink is chosen for a male and blue for a lady...the latter may be more to do with the local football team, Manchester City!
